Possible linking and treatment between Parkinson’s disease and inflammatory bowel disease: a study of Mendelian randomization based on gut–brain axis
11 Jan 2025
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ND: Mounting evidence suggests that Parkinson's disease (PD) and inflammatory bowel disease (IBD) are closely associated and becoming global health burdens. However, the causal relationships and common pathogeneses between them are uncertain. Furthermore, they are uncurable. Thus, we aimed to identify the causal relationships and novel therapeutic targets shared between them based on their common...
